The CAC China Serving Fork from the Auspicious Collection is an essential commercial serving utensil designed for hotels, restaurants, and catering operations. Made from premium 18/8 stainless steel, this 8.5-inch serving fork delivers reliable performance in high-volume food service environments.
Crafted from commercial-grade stainless steel, this serving fork features a sleek silver finish that maintains its appearance through repeated use and washing cycles. The 18/8 stainless steel composition ensures excellent corrosion resistance and durability in demanding kitchen environments.
The serving fork's 8.5-inch length provides optimal reach and control during service, making it ideal for buffet setups and tableside presentations. The ergonomic design ensures comfortable handling during extended serving periods.
